When you go to Bruceton & the Best Western Hotel is out of rooms, & you are sent to Huntington to stay, you need to contact CMC & have your rest adjusted. If you want to eat while in Huntington, you also need to contact CMC to arrange for PTI to pick you up to eat.

Lately, many members have inquired about the continuation of health insurance while furloughed. Generally the coverage continues through the 4th month in which you last provided compensated service or received vacation pay (provided the vacation pay was received prior to furlough date).

Reminder, If you have Carry-Over Daily Vacation Days, you must use them before March 1st. If you fail to use the Carry-Over days, they will be lost and you will not be paid for them.
